Tempel festival, Utagawa Kunisada II, 1857

Two women, the front one holding the stick of a lantern in her right hand; food stalls in the background; at evening. (bijinga) label line: mentioned on object kunisada (ii) , utagawa (1823 - 1880), 1857, color woodcut; line block in black with color blocks collection: prints; japan (collection). Date: 1857. Place of creation: Japan. Dimensions: blad Height: 369 mm (14.52 in) blad Width: 254 mm (10 in). Medium: paper. Tempel festival-Rijksmuseum RP-P-2008-211C
